Career Path

The Certificate in Heritage Management for Sustainable Communities prepares students for a variety of roles in the UK's growing heritage sector. This 3D pie chart highlights the job market trends and the percentage of professionals employed in each role: 1. **Heritage Manager** (35%): These professionals oversee the management and preservation of historic sites and buildings, ensuring their cultural significance remains intact while driving community engagement. 2. **Conservation Officer** (25%): Focusing on the preservation and restoration of historic buildings, conservation officers work closely with local authorities, communities, and construction professionals to maintain cultural and historical structures. 3. **Museum Education Officer** (20%): As key figures in museums and heritage centers, museum education officers design and implement educational programs to engage visitors and promote public understanding of local history and heritage. 4. **Archaeologist** (10%): Archaeologists specialize in uncovering and interpreting historical artifacts and sites, providing valuable insights into the past and helping to preserve cultural heritage for future generations. 5. **Historic Buildings Inspector** (10%): Inspecting and assessing the condition of historic buildings, these inspectors ensure that properties comply with conservation standards and provide recommendations for repairs and maintenance work.
